S.Res. 275 (111th)

A resolution honoring the Minute Man National Historical Park on the occasion of its 50th anniversary.

Summary

Expresses the sense of the Senate that the: (1) Minute Man National Historical Park in Massachusetts serves an essential role in preserving the sites and vistas in New England where the American Revolution began, and in educating the public about the historic events that led to the birth of the United States; (2) Park honors and commemorates the ideals of democracy, liberty, and freedom that are the foundation of the United States and sources of inspiration for people everywhere; and (3) creation of the Park 50 years ago represents a remarkable achievement that continues to benefit the people of the United States, preserves the proud legacy of the Revolution, and serves as an enduring resource for future generations.
